I learned a lot about you from the little survey a couple of weeks ago, and it looks like I'm pretty much doing what I should be doing in this space. Woot Woot. I had a lot of really good feedback about a lot of different aspects of Secondhand Sundays and this is what I found:

1. A large majority of you, 77.7% in fact, are between the ages of 20-29. I suspected this, but now I know it's fact.

2. 97% of you are female, which means there are boys reading this blog. Hey-o to the boys reading this, way to represent.

3. Of all the features "you'd like to see more of," DIYs were far above the rest. 76% of of you want more projects to try. DIYs were also the highest ranked feature. And...you're in luck because I have a lot of great DIYs planned for the future. Including more accessory and home decor posts.

4. One statistic that surprised me was how many of you use Facebook the most, I guess I just assumed all bloggers were twitter addicts. Wrong. I'll definitely have to examine expanding my Facebook presence to include you more on that space.

5. I was extremely flattered by your sweet comments, and response on why you follow Secondhand Sundays. It was a shock how many of you follow just because you like me. Blushing

6. I also really appreciate your honesty about paying, or not paying, for advertising. The response on that question alone made it very obvious to me that I shouldn't start charging for advertising just yet. Though it is something I'm looking at, DIYs get expensive folks!

7. Also the questions & comments section proved to be very useful as well. I'll be working on cleaning up my sidebar in the next couple of weeks; and answering a couple of questions you had in posts.
